On the chromatic number of a random hypergraph (1208.0812v4)
Published 3 Aug 2012 in cs.DM and math.CO
Abstract: We consider the problem of $k$-colouring a random $r$-uniform hypergraph with $n$ vertices and $cn$ edges, where $k$, $r$, $c$ remain constant as $n$ tends to infinity. Achlioptas and Naor showed that the chromatic number of a random graph in this setting, the case $r=2$, must have one of two easily computable values as $n$ tends to infinity. We give a complete generalisation of this result to random uniform hypergraphs.
